A essential challenge in overhead line development is handling the changeover concerning distinct segments of the conductor. This is where the Parallel Groove Clamp gets indispensable. These devices are largely used to connect two parallel conductors, normally of the identical or distinctive components, for instance aluminum or copper. By utilizing a large-toughness bolting system, the Parallel Groove Clamp ensures a agency mechanical grip in addition to a reduced-resistance electrical path. They can be built with precise grooves that match the diameter from the cables, avoiding slippage and shielding the strands of the conductor from becoming crushed or deformed under pressure. This stability of agency grip and substance defense is significant for blocking hotspots which could produce line failure.
With regards to the structural help of aerial cables, the Tension Clamp serves as the main anchor. These clamps are created to take the mechanical load of your cable, making sure it continues to be at the proper sag and pressure amongst utility poles. Depending on the atmosphere and the sort of cable remaining deployed, unique elements are utilized for these components. For example, Aluminum Alloy Rigidity Clamps are commonly favored in substantial-voltage and medium-voltage programs because of their Fantastic power-to-weight ratio and purely natural resistance to atmospheric corrosion. Mainly because aluminum isn't going to rust like iron-primarily based metals, Aluminum Alloy Rigidity Clamps supply a long-lasting solution in coastal or industrial parts exactly where the air might be laden with salt or pollutants.
As telecommunications and lower-voltage electrical distribution have expanded, the business has found a rise in the usage of the Plastic Rigidity Clamp. Even though metallic clamps are necessary for significant transmission lines, the Plastic Stress Clamp features a lightweight, non-conductive, and cost-productive option for scaled-down diameter cables, like fiber optic traces or very low-voltage fall wires. These are frequently comprised of higher-density, UV-stabilized polymers that could endure years of exposure to direct sunlight and Excessive temperatures without the need of turning into brittle. The usage of plastic gets rid of the chance of galvanic corrosion involving the clamp and the cable sheath, making it a perfect choice for particular modern day utility rollouts.
For the actual distribution of electricity from the leading line to particular person properties, the strategy of tapping in the Stay wire has actually been revolutionized by LV Piercing Cable Connectors. In past times, staff had to strip away a piece of your cable’s insulation to produce a link, a method that was time-consuming and increased the potential risk of dampness ingress and subsequent corrosion. The development from the Insulation Piercing Connector changed this paradigm solely. An Insulation Piercing Connector capabilities specialized metallic teeth that, when tightened, Chunk from the outer insulation layer to help make connection with the internal conductor. This makes a hermetically sealed link which is each electrically seem and protected from The weather.
The usage of LV Piercing Cable Connectors significantly boosts worker basic safety because it permits "Reside-line" installations. Considering that the insulation isn't going to need to be taken off manually, There's a A great deal reduced hazard of accidental contact with a Stay conductor. In addition, as the Insulation Piercing Connector seals the puncture stage as it can be installed, it stops the "wicking" influence exactly where drinking water travels up The within of the cable’s insulation, which can be a number one explanation for lengthy-expression cable degradation. These connectors at the moment are the worldwide regular for lower-voltage aerial bundled cable units, supplying a bridge amongst the most crucial utility feed and the end-user’s support entrance.
For the pretty end in the electrical path, the place the cable fulfills a transformer, a circuit breaker, or maybe a busbar, Cable Lugs are utilized to finalize the relationship. Cable Lugs are effectively the interface between the flexible cable and also the rigid terminal. They are generally comprised of superior-conductivity copper or aluminum and they are crimped or bolted on to the tip of a conductor. A large-top quality set of Cable Lugs ensures that the changeover of latest stays productive, minimizing voltage drops and warmth technology with the termination position. With no effectively rated Cable Lugs, even one of the most robust overhead system would facial area failures for the factors of delivery.
